Kitich Camp

A remote, exclusive and delightfully presented luxury camp, Kitich is located in the remote Matthews mountain range, a rarely visited area of the so-called ‘Northern Frontier District’, of Kenya. Located on the banks of the Ngeng River, the camp lies below the craggy peaks of the mountains and is surrounded by green wooded hillsides. The camp itself is located in a grove of fig trees where ancient cycad palms grow. This area of the upper valley of the Ngeng River is a traditionally sacred spot for the local Samburu people, who call it ‘Kitich’, which means ‘the place of happiness’. Here they come to sing and dance, to feed their cattle and to collect honey from the bees. The local wildlife includes; elephants, lions, leopards, greater kudus, waterbucks, giant forest hogs, buffalos and wild dogs. There are estimated to be 200 species of birds. 

Location

The Mathews Range lies between Maralal and Isiolo in the Northern Frontier District of Kenya.  

Accommodation

The camp offers six twin spacious and luxurious tents, with large comfortable beds, en suite bathroom, with canvas shower, hot water available at any time of the day and evening. Real atmosphere of the early century safaris is provided by the hurricane lamps.
